The Kids' Planet season 2 episode 19 titled "Pop Culture / Pop Art" explores the fascinating world of popular culture and pop art. In this episode, viewers will learn about the origins and evolution of pop art, which emerged in the mid-1950s in Britain and the United States as a form of art that celebrated everyday objects and imagery.

Through interviews with art historians and practicing artists, the show delves deeper into the creative process of pop art and how its techniques and styles have evolved over time. The episode also investigates the influence of popular culture on pop art, drawing parallels between the art form's use of commercial imagery and 21st-century advertising and branding.

As part of the episode, viewers will also get an inside look into some of the most iconic pieces of pop art and the stories behind them. From Andy Warhol's Campbell's soup cans to Roy Lichtenstein's comic book-inspired paintings, the show takes viewers on a journey through pop art's greatest hits and the cultural impact they've had.
